Reduced frequency of HIV superinfection in a high-risk cohort in Zambia.
Virology - 1 Sept 2019
Woodson Evonne, Basu Debby, Olszewski Hope, Gilmour Jill, Brill Ilene, Kilembe William, Allen Susan, Hunter Eric
Abstract excerpt
Rates of HIV-1 superinfection, re-infection with a genetically distinct virus despite HIV-1 specific immune responses, vary in different risk populations. We previously found the rates of superinfection were similar to primary HIV infection (PHI) in a Zambian heterosexual transmission cohort. Here, we conduct a similar analysis of 47 HIV-positive Zambians from an acute infection cohort with more frequent...
